SCETW placements were good this year. The highest package offered in 2025 INR 17.5 LPA. the highest package offered to the 2026 batch till now stands at 36 LPA. Top recruiters included HP and Flipkart.
Top recruiters during SCETW placement 2025 included HP, Flipkart and Brillio. The highest package offered by these companies in 2025 was 17.5 LPA, 13.52 LPA and 10 LPA

As per the placement report 2025, 88 CSE students were placed in 2025. In CME and IT departments, 41 and 59 students were placed. A total of 33 and 17 students were placed from ECE and EEE departments in 2025.

According to the placement report 2025, the highest package offered during the placement drive 2025 was 17.5 LPA. 238 BE students were placed in 2025. HP was the top recruiter.

SCETW average package data is not released. According to NIRF report 2025, BE and ME median package in 2024 was 4.8 LPA. In 2023 placement, the median package for these courses was 4.5 LPA.

In 2024, the TS EAMCET cutoff for Computer Science and Engineering (CSE) at Stanley College of Engineering and Technology for Women was around 33,000, and for Information Technology (IT), it was around 44,000 for the General category
